Here are some of the other things Peter is doing right now.

Food...
He eats butternut squash, green beans, peas, carrots, sweet potatoes, zucchini, bananas, avocado, pears, apples and peaches. I have tried everything to get him to feed himself. Here's the order we tried. 1st was Bananas (which were too slimy). Then chunks of cooked apples (again too slimy). We tried green beans and peas, which were not slimy, he was just not interested. We tried avocado and still had no success. I would pick a piece of his food off of his tray and put it in his mouth, he knew it was edible. So he'd sit there with his mouth open, waiting for me to put another piece in. So I started picking up the pieces and putting them in my mouth. He still had no interest in feeding himself, just smashing it into his tray. Well on January 7th I put a pile of rice on his tray. And he got rice all over. After realizing it was on his hand, he put some in his mouth. Then he thought, "Mmm that's pretty good stuff." Hurray we finally have a "self-feeder!" Kind-of.

He has also started drinking out of a sippy cup, which he enjoys cold water. He also enjoys getting water from us at restaurants. He'll take it from our straw if we plug up the one side with our finger.
